If you want to unsubscribe from Apple Music, you can cancel your subscription at any time. For paid plans, your membership stays active until the end of the current billing cycle. (Note: If you cancel during a free trial, your access may end immediately.) Once it expires, you will no longer be charged and will lose access to the Apple Music streaming catalog, though you will still keep any songs you purchased from iTunes or uploaded yourself.
You can cancel Apple Music on almost any device, including iPhone, iPad, Mac, Windows PC, Android, smart TVs, or directly in your web browser.

If there is no Cancel button or you see an expiration message in red text, the subscription is already canceled.

After canceling your Apple Music subscription, you can continue to access the vast Apple Music library until the end of your current billing cycle. However, once that period ends, you can only listen to music you’ve purchased and local music on your device through the Apple Music app; access to the Apple Music library will no longer be available. In addition, any catalog songs you downloaded for offline listening will become unplayable immediately after your subscription expires.
